In the otherworld, the cultivation ranks for immortals are as follows: Supreme Immortal, High Immortal, Great Immortal, Profound Immortal, Heavenly Immortal, Luo Immortal, Divine Immortal, Golden Immortal, and Ultimate Immortal.

The hierarchy among ghosts is: Lesser Ghost, Middle Ghost, Greater Ghost, Ghost Soldier, Ghost King, Ghost Lord, Ghost Emperor, Ghost Spirit, and Ghost Saint.

For demon cultivators, the ranks are: Yin Demon, Giant Demon, Death Demon, Earth Demon, Human Demon, Heavenly Demon, Demon General, Demon Emperor, and Demon Overlord.

Beast demons are ranked from One Star to Nine Stars. Upon reaching Five Stars, beasts can take on human form, though not all who can assume human form are necessarily Five-Star beasts or higher.

The Ten Ancient Divine Beasts are renowned across the ages.

The cultivation ranks for Buddhist practitioners are: Sramanera, Shamen, Sha Monk, Monk, Arhat, Bodhisattva, Buddha, Buddha Patriarch, and Ancient Buddha.

In this narrative, the term "ghost" refers to a spirit that persists after death, transforming into a supernatural entity.

Cultivation techniques are classified as follows: Human Grade, Earth Grade, Heaven Grade, Saint Grade, and Divine Grade.

The hierarchy of magical treasures is: Mortal Artifact, Earth Artifact, Heaven Artifact, Mystic Artifact, Treasure Artifact, Spirit Artifact, Immortal Artifact, Divine Artifact, and Saint Artifact.

In the present world, cultivators (those with special abilities) are ranked from Level One to Level Ten. After reaching Level Ten, one becomes a god, though even that is only equivalent to the lowest rank in the otherworld.
